Android设计的核心在于逻辑架构的清晰与界面质感的提升。良好的逻辑架构能够确保应用在不同设备上运行流畅,同时便于后期维护和扩展。

本图由AI生成,仅供参考
在设计时,应优先考虑模块化结构,将功能拆分为独立组件,如Activity、Fragment和ViewModel。这种分层方式不仅提高了代码的可读性,也降低了各部分之间的耦合度。
界面质感的提升需要从视觉细节入手。合理使用颜色、字体和间距,可以增强用户的操作体验。例如,通过渐变色或阴影效果增加层次感,使界面更具现代感。
动画和过渡效果也是提升用户体验的重要手段。适当的动画可以引导用户注意力,让操作更自然流畅。但需避免过度使用,以免影响性能或造成干扰。
另外,响应式布局和适配策略同样不可忽视。Android设备种类繁多,设计时需考虑不同屏幕尺寸和分辨率,确保界面在各种设备上都能良好展示。
•持续测试和优化是提升设计质量的关键。通过用户反馈和性能分析,不断调整逻辑架构和界面细节,才能打造出真正优秀的Android应用。